Originally Posted by the shreksta
Dccd centre diff?
yes mate.started to bind on slow speed turns left or right in auto mode . if i scrolled the roller for the dccd to the bottom it was fine, stripped the rear of the box and removed the centre diff,then stripped the plates from the centre diff. 3 were worn and 3 were blue the others were fine. its at teg for rebuild atm. its a common fault on the dccd when they get to around 60-80k. especially if the car has had heavy track use.

when i spoke to teg in carnforth they said a few years ago they were replating alot of dccd centre diffs that had the exact same issue as mine.the clutch is electromagnetic but also semi mechanical too.thats as far as my knowledge on the centre diff goes sorry.but the plates closer to the front were well and truly blue..but it has had a beating. over a 500 laps of the ring in its time. so its worked hard ,especially as the spec c has front and rear lsd
